πŸ’‘ Is the BFGoodrich Trail-Terrain T/A 235/55R18 a Good Tire?

The BFGoodrich Trail-Terrain T/A 235/55R18 is an all-season on-road all-terrain tire designed for mid-size SUVs and crossovers. It delivers solid dry performance and confident wet traction thanks to its interlocking tread blocks and siping technology that balances on-road comfort with light off-road capability. Ride comfort is good with moderate road noise levels, while tread life is competitive for the all-terrain category. Rated Excellent by TireRack based on 330 consumer surveys, it handles varied terrain well but lacks the aggressive tread depth needed for serious off-road conditions. About This Tire

The BFGoodrich Trail-Terrain T/A 235/55R18 is an all-terrain tire, designed for crossover, SUV, Jeep, and pickup truck drivers who prioritize on-road comfort and off-road capability in everyday driving. Its tread design and compound focus on versatile traction across dry, wet, and loose surface conditions while maintaining durability for occasional gravel and trail use.

The tire features an advanced all-season compound engineered to resist chipping and tearing during off-road excursions, paired with aggressive biting edges and generous void spacing for traction in loose surfaces. An optimized footprint distributes contact pressure evenly to promote uniform wear, while closed shoulder elements work to minimize road noise. The tire earns the three-peak mountain snowflake (3PMSF) certification for severe snow service capability. Driver feedback points to strong wet and dry performance with good comfort levels and excellent treadwear characteristics in real-world use.

Compared to highway-focused tires, it adds off-road traction while maintaining reasonable on-road manners. Overall, it's a solid choice for crossovers, SUVs, and trucks used for daily driving with occasional trail adventures in varied weather conditions.
